컴퓨터활용능력 2급 기출문제·모의고사·오답노트·자동채점

2015년06월27일 30번

[스프레드시트 일반]
아래 워크시트에서 코드표[E3:F6]를 참조하여 과목코드에 대한 과목명[B3:B5]을 구하되 코드표에 과목코드가 존재하지 않으면 과목명을 공백으로 표시하고자 한다. 다음 중 [B3] 셀에 수식을 입력한 후 나머지 셀은 채우기 핸들을 이용하여 입력하고자 할 때 [B3] 셀의 수식으로 옳은 것은?

  • ① =IFERROR(VLOOKUP(A3,E3:F6,2,TRUE),"")
  • ② =IFERROR(VLOOKUP(A3,$E$3:$F$6,2,FALSE),"")
  • ③ =IFERROR("",VLOOKUP(A3,$E$3:$F$6,2,TRUE))
  • ④ =IFERROR("",VLOOKUP(A3,E3:F6,2,FALSE))
(정답률: 61%)

문제 해설

정답은 "=IFERROR(VLOOKUP(A3,$E$3:$F$6,2,FALSE),"")" 입니다.

이유는 다음과 같습니다.

- VLOOKUP 함수를 사용하여 A3 셀의 값을 코드표[E3:F6]에서 찾습니다.
- VLOOKUP 함수의 4번째 인자로 FALSE를 입력하여 완전히 일치하는 값을 찾습니다.
- 만약 찾는 값이 없으면 #N/A 에러가 발생합니다.
- IFERROR 함수를 사용하여 #N/A 에러가 발생하면 빈 문자열("")을 반환하도록 합니다. (즉, 과목코드가 코드표에 없으면 공백을 반환합니다.)

연도별

진행 상황

0 오답
0 정답